The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of George Davis, born in 1839 in Swansea, Glamorganshire, consisted of 3 members. George was the head of the household, married to Annie Davis, born in 1842 in Bristol, Gloucestershire, England.
During the period, also present in the household was George's Servant, Jane Evans, born in 1851 in Blandford, Dorset, England.
